usb: gadget: udc: net2280: Remove function ep_stall



irqs_superspeed calls ep_stall instead of set/clear_halt, due to a
workaround for SS seqnum. Create a function with the workaround and
call set/clear_halt instead.

This way we can compare the code of super/normal speed and it is easier
to follow the code.
